Charlotte Milner-Barry attended the 2023 IWOC Celebration at the invitation of new AWIU member Annette Flanigan, was “incredibly impressed by the energy of AWIU,” and joined forthwith. Charlotte is the co-CEO of Makers Strategies, an all-female political fundraising consultancy she founded three years ago. She is a dual national (U.K./U.S.) raised in Tokyo, Hong Kong, and London and speaks basic French and Mandarin.

A certified trainer in family philanthropy with a bachelor’s degree in history with honors from the University of London (SOAS), Charlotte has spoken at several international conferences focusing on multi-generational wealth. She is on the Los Angeles Advisory Board of Emerging Practitioners in Philanthropy (EPIP) and Resource Generation (RG). Her career has focused on advising high-profile clients on their philanthropic impact, private foundations on their strategic programming, and nonprofits on board development and visibility. Highlights include building a community of young donors at The Funding Network in London and working with the U.K. government in a public-private partnership with a national nonprofit to create one of the first social impact bonds (SIBs) to help at-risk teenagers find employment. In addition to mentoring young women, Charlotte enjoys cycling and travel. For AWIU, she would like to work on development, program development and grants.
